Condition: used, Year of construction: 2008, machine/vehicle number: M301, Used CFT Oil Filling Monoblock – Comaco 6000 bph – Overview
This second-hand CFT–COMACO RVAR 6/10 + TA/3 is a volumetric piston filling and press-on capping monoblock engineered for edible oil. Built in 2008 and currently in production, it is a proven asset for industrial packaging environments looking to expand or upgrade a used bottling line.
We can sell it as-is (see and like) or with revamping and preventive maintenance operations to prepare the monoblock for production.
Revamping & Preventive Maintenance Activities
If required, the following revamping activities can be carried out to ensure reliability and readiness for production:
Assembly of machine parts at KBB workshop
General machine cleaning
General lubrication (greasing, oil level check and possible replacement)
Inspection of rubber parts (belts and gaskets) with replacement if necessary
Machine start-up: check of circuit integrity and correct functioning in manual/automatic modes
Verification of format change equipment availability and integrity
Technical Specifications & Performance Data
Filler – CFT/COMACO RVAR 6/10 (volumetric)
Product: Edible oil (filling temperature 10–30 °C)
Filling system: 6 volumetric dosing groups (cylinders & pistons, plug valves), out-of-neck filling; max dose 10,500 cc
Nozzles: 6 + 6 + 6 patented nozzles dedicated to edible oils
Accuracy: 1σ = 0.6 g
Mechanical data: filler pitch 377 mm; pitch circle diameter 720 mm; max container diagonal 220 mm; max height 460 mm
Construction: painted steel base fully clad in AISI 304 stainless steel; AISI 304 product hopper with convex bottom and float level control
Capper – TA/3 (press-on)
3 capping heads with PP320 press-on heads and positive pick (vacuum-assisted)
Rated capacity: up to 6000 cph for PET press-on caps
Pitch circle diameter 360 mm; machine pitch 377 mm
Pick & place cap transfer; hardened steel cam for head pistons
Automatic electric turret height adjustment; centralized lubrication shared with filler
Two cap elevators, each with 300 L covered hopper, cleated belts, and low-level control; mobile stainless steel frames on wheels
Formats, closures and indicative speeds
PET: 1 L (Ø20), 2 L (Ø28), 3 L (Ø40), 5 L (Ø40), 10 L (Ø40)
Tinplate: 1 L (Ø32), 3 L (Ø32), 3 L/Gallon/5 L (Ø32)
Press-on caps: 31/17 (1 L PET), 38/24 (2 L PET), 51/24 (3–5–10 L PET); flex-spout common to all tinplate formats
Approx. filler outputs: up to 3500 bph (1 L PET Ø20), 3000 bph (2 L PET Ø28), 2500 bph (3 L tinplate Ø32), 2500 bph (5 L PET Ø40), 2200 bph (5 L tinplate Ø32), 1100 bph (10 L PET Ø40)

General Features of the Used Filling Monoblock Alfatek for Olive Oil 1500 BPH
The ALFATEK MBV 9/1 VOLUMETRICA SABRY filling monoblock, built in 2013, offers an efficient and reliable solution for bottling edible oil. It operates at a speed of 1500 bottles per hour, with clockwise rotation and a fully automated workflow. In fact, the machine currently runs in active production, having completed approximately 1700 operating hours. Moreover, it includes all safety protections, user manuals.
Container Compatibility and Supported Formats
The Used Filling Monoblock Alfatek for Olive Oil 1500 BPH handles a wide variety of containers. Specifically, it works with both PET bottles and metal cans, supporting the following formats:
Dwodpfswiu Rvex Anzoa
PET 138x138xh253 mm
PET 148x148xh320 mm
PET 81x81xh236 mm
PET 63x63xh184 mm
Cans 150x92xh192 mm
Cans 150x92xh261 mm
Cans 149x120xh315 mm
Consequently, the machine adapts easily to diverse packaging needs. Whether the production involves small household bottles or larger industrial formats, this monoblock provides the required flexibility. Additionally, this versatility reduces the need for multiple machines, optimizing both space and investment.
Filling Section: Volumetric Technology
The filling section of the Used Filling Monoblock Alfatek for Olive Oil 1500 BPH uses 9 volumetric valves. These valves deliver accurate and repeatable dosing, which is especially important for high-viscosity products like olive oil. Notably, the system uses fixed valves and operates in a non-isobaric configuration. Therefore, it suits still liquids and avoids the complexities associated with pressurized systems. Furthermore, the volumetric method helps maintain product integrity while minimizing waste and overfill.

Condition: used, Year of construction: 2014, machine/vehicle number: M298, Used filling monoblock AMS FERRARI 12/12/1 year 2014
The Used filling monoblock AMS FERRARI 12/12/1 year 2014 delivers a compact, integrated isobaric bottling solution for beer production in glass bottles. AMS FERRARI manufactured this model in 2014 and designed it to combine rinsing, filling, and capping into a single mechanical unit. As a result, this configuration reduces handling times and optimizes floor space in medium-scale bottling facilities.
Mechanical and production configuration
The Used filling monoblock AMS FERRARI 12/12/1 year 2014 includes 12 rinsing grippers, 12 filling valves, and a capping module with two heads. The machine processes containers ranging from 0.33 to 1 liter in a clockwise rotation. Consequently, it suits a variety of bottle formats common in beer packaging. It operates at a nominal speed of 1,800 bottles per hour. Moreover, the system provides a stable and continuous workflow for consistent production output.
Operators disassembled the machine after it ran for approximately 200 hours, during which it bottled around 300,000 liters. Due to its low usage, the equipment shows minimal mechanical wear and preserves the integrity of key components. Production teams can, therefore, integrate this equipment into existing lines or use it as the base for new installations. In both cases, the monoblock ensures mechanical uniformity and high reliability.
Rinsing section
The rinsing module on the Used filling monoblock AMS FERRARI 12/12/1 year 2014 uses 12 mechanical grippers to handle the bottles. The system performs two rinsing treatments, ensuring internal sanitization before filling. In addition, the grippers support both 0.33 and 0.75 liter glass bottles, which makes the machine suitable for a wide range of beer formats. Thus, the rinsing system contributes to maintaining hygiene standards across all packaging sizes.
Filling section
The filling section uses 12 traditional isobaric valves with mobile nozzles. The system maintains pressure balance during filling and minimizes foam generation or CO₂ loss. This feature, in turn, protects product quality and prevents waste. Furthermore, the mechanical design ensures ease of cleaning and straightforward maintenance. These characteristics make the equipment ideal for beer bottling, where pressure control directly influences final product consistency.
Operators rely on the mobile nozzle configuration to handle bottle variations with minimal adjustment. Also, the isobaric valves support repeatability across extended production cycles. Altogether, these features improve filling performance while maintaining operational efficiency.
Dodpfx Ajw Ag Ndonzewa
Capping section
The capping module of the Used filling monoblock AMS FERRARI 12/12/1 year 2014 applies crown caps using two heads. The system supports both 26 mm and 29 mm caps and uses mechanical force to seal each bottle with consistent pressure. Unlike electronic systems, this mechanical configuration simplifies service and ensures predictable performance.

Condition: used, Year of construction: 1999, machine/vehicle number: M271, Used Filling Monoblock FIMER 20/20/3/3 up to 4500 bph
This Monoblock efficiently processes still liquids, such as water and wine. Notably, FIMER manufactured this machine in 1999, ensuring an operational capacity of up to 4500 bottles per hour (BPH) for bottling 0.75-liter glass containers. Additionally, this unit currently remains in storage, ready for immediate use.
Monoblock Structure and Rotation
This machine operates with a clockwise rotation, which allows it to move containers smoothly and continuously through each treatment station. Consequently, this rotational design synchronizes the rinsing, filling, and capping cycles precisely, which helps to maximize productivity and minimize bottling interruptions. As a result, the machine maintains efficient workflow throughout the process.
Technical Data and Electrical Specifications
This unit connects to a 380 V power supply and operates with 6.5 kW of power at a frequency of 50 Hz. Therefore, these specifications match most industrial networks, providing ample power for each bottling stage.
Rinsing Station
With 20 grippers in the rinsing station, the machine treats each bottle with a single rinse to prepare it for filling. Given this setup, the Monoblock can rinse containers quickly and effectively, removing any residues and thus readying them for the filling phase.
Filling Station in the Used Filling Monoblock FIMER 20/20/3/3 up to 4500 bph
In the filling section, the machine uses 20 fixed valves with a gravity or light vacuum system, ensuring that it fills each bottle evenly. Moreover, this design maintains speed and precision, achieving a steady output of up to 4500 BPH. Consequently, this filling method suits still products like water and wine, preserving their properties and, equally important, preventing turbulence.
Capping Station
The capping station is equipped with three heads for aluminum screw caps and three for straight cork stoppers. In this way, the machine can accommodate different closure types, including 31×18 mm caps. Therefore, this versatility ensures tight, protective seals on containers after filling.

Condition: used, Year of construction: 2020, machine/vehicle number: M305, Used Rotary Filler–Capper Monoblock 24/8 for PET and HDPE Bottles – Overview
This second-hand rotary monoblock combines a 24-head volumetric piston filler with an 8-head pick-and-place spindle capper, engineered for PET and HDPE bottles up to 1 L. Designed for industrial packaging environments, it is a robust component for a used bottling line handling non-pressurized products such as detergents and liquid soap. The machine features a painted iron frame, stainless steel panels, and a fully enclosed protective hood with safety devices, offering reliable performance in high-throughput operations. CE marking and complete documentation support integration within beverage production and home & personal care lines where non-isobaric, non-aseptic filling is required.
Technical Specifications & Performance Data
Configuration: Rotary filler–capper monoblock (24/8)
Container materials: PET, HDPE
Product types: Liquid detergents, liquid soap (suitable for non-carbonated, non-aseptic applications)
Filling technology: Volumetric piston filling
No. of filling valves: 24
Nozzle type: Mobile nozzles
Max fill volume: up to 1 L
Capper: 8-head pick-and-place pneumatic spindle capper
Cap type: Plastic screw caps (one cap size currently tooled)
Machine rotation: Clockwise
Nominal speed: up to 5,000 bottles/hour (depending on product, bottle, and closure)
Isobaric: No (non-pressurized filling)
Aseptic: No
Integrated rinser: Not included
Filling Section
Bottle infeed screw
Central product tank with magnetic float switches
24 pneumatic cylinders, upper plates, lower plates
Internal plates with stainless-steel/Viton sealing
Opening/closing valves per station
Capping Section
8 pneumatic capping heads with spindle screwing system
Pick-and-place cap transfer
Vibratory cap bowl (one cap size)
Cap cup and cap chute (one cap size)
Automatic cap elevator
Mechanical & Structural
Frame: Painted iron
External panels: Stainless steel
Protective hood: Enclosed with doors and safety devices
